How might this number be shown on a calculator? 5.31x1037 (37 is above 10) [?]e[ ]

Answer:

5.31E37

Step-by-step explanation:

Given

5.31 * 10^{37}

Required

How it'd be displayed on a calculator

Standard calculators, today are built to always convert huge numbers or extremely small number to scientific notations;

This was done to allow the calculator fit each values on its screen

5.31 * 10^{37} is such a big number that it'll require the calculator to display it using scientific notations;

So, basically we have to convert 5.31 * 10^{37} to scientific notaton;

This is achieved by replacing *10^{37} with E37

So, 5.31 * 10^{37} is equivalent to 5.31E37
